Very lightweight frameset.Cannondale Killer V, Delta V900 frameset from 1991, a rare barn find, stored for over 30 years.
Fantastic retro blend of paint and rare sort after frame style.
The early Cannondale front suspension Delta V forks did not have lockout function, only rebound adjust, it wasn't until the mid-late 90's that Cannondale introduced the lockout front P-bone and Fatty fork.
